Frequently Asked Questions about Windmill Farms
What type of rentals are currently available in Windmill Farms?
There are currently 20 Apartments for Rent in Windmill Farms, TX with pricing that ranges from $909 to $2,807. There are also 167 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Windmill Farms ranging from $680 to $6,700.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Windmill Farms?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Windmill Farms ranges from $680 to $6,700 with an average monthly rent of $2,193.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Windmill Farms?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Windmill Farms range from $1,775 to $2,635,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$6,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,030.
